precise science and social welfare
|
|
|
Authors
|
moosavi-movahedi ali a.
|
Abstract
|
precise science serves as the foundation of modern knowledge, aimed at interpreting and organizing the surrounding world. by employing accurate measurements, mathematical principles, and experimental methods, it strives to provide a deeper understanding of the laws and structures of nature. a hallmark of precise science is its emphasis on empirical measurements and quantifiable data grounded in scientific evidence. this approach enables scientists to achieve results that can be verified through repeatability and independent testing.by offering a robust analytical framework, precise science helps societies gain a better understanding of natural phenomena and leverage this knowledge to improve quality of life. leading scientific nations that have achieved wealth and a degree of social welfare are those that have expanded the frontiers of science, made significant discoveries, and activated their intellectual and creative capacities. these nations produce high-quality goods and services while identifying effective solutions to societal challenges, using these advancements as a basis for governing their countries. scientific discovery not only enhances individual cultural potential and fosters social pride but also establishes a creative foundation for transformative innovation, technological advancement, and societal progress.nevertheless, precise science has its limitations. it faces challenges in interpreting highly complex and unknown phenomena that lie beyond the reach of current sensory and technological tools. fundamental aspects of precise science, such as physical models and scientific assumptions, may evolve or improve over time due to the dynamic and ever-developing nature of knowledge. this constant evolution highlights the drive of precise science to seek new pathways and expand its understanding. precise science is a dynamic process of change and improvement, striving to optimize parameters in response to the shifting conditions of different eras. this adaptability allows scientists to continuously ask new questions and push the boundaries of knowledge. such efforts not only lead to technological advancements and enhanced living standards but also inspire deeper understanding and scientific breakthroughs.a critical point to emphasize is that precise science originates from deep thinking and is realized through highly advanced measurement tools. discovering precise science requires both knowledgeable and thoughtful human resources, as well as precision instruments capable of measuring and imaging at molecular and atomic scales. these tools, which operate on extremely short timescales such as attoseconds or zeptoseconds, are essential in today’s scientific advancements and will continue to evolve in the future. moreover, it is vital to link today’s data with historical datasets while incorporating projections of future trends to achieve a comprehensive understanding of the dynamic nature of science. consequently, nations must invest in nurturing, protecting, and satisfying their intellectual talent. they must also develop and implement advanced measurement technologies integrated with artificial intelligence and big data, supported by high-speed internet at both national and international levels. dynamic scientific diplomacy, facilitated by collaboration among scientists and intellectuals, is another key element for advancing science through global scientific partnerships. preserving scientific talent requires urgent and strategic short-term planning to mitigate and reverse the effects of brain drain. it is important to note that science is not merely data and information; it ultimately depends on capable and knowledgeable individuals. by wisely and effectively utilizing data and information, they can find solutions to problems and, through their knowledge and faith, pave the way for societal progress and welfare. ali a. moosavi-movahedi editor-in-chief
